Customer Support Engineer Supervisor - Maryland

Live! Casino & Hotel Maryland is seeking a Customer Support Engineer Supervisor to lead the Customer Support Team in providing exceptional IT customer service and support. This role involves troubleshooting technology-related issues, supervising Tier II engineers, and ensuring customer satisfaction while maintaining operational metrics.

CasinoGamblingHotel

Responsibilities

Be the go-to-person between Customer Support Engineers, Analysts and Team Members
May also coordinate with vendors to troubleshoot systems issues
Supervise and monitor Tier II engineer’s work and response time
Create and/or update SOPs
Performs basic to complex troubleshooting and repair activities typically associated in an end-user environment, including but not limited to PC’s, desktops, laptops, tablets and printers
Provide support to client identified VIPs
Responds to change management requests including installing new PC equipment, providing end-user desk side support and other related activities
Perform Install/Move/Add or Change (IMAC) activities
Perform all assigned desk-side support activities
Meet established customer service satisfaction level and other operational/customer service metrics as outlined in established guidelines
Proactively communicate with the end-user and service desk personnel regarding arrival times, repair time estimates and status of the repair
